wow, the idea of having sabonis in mavs uniform gets most of us salivated. but honestly, this remains at most "a swing and a miss" so far.
i can see a distinct possibility in dallas: donnie's tie with lithuania, mavs' champ chance, and mavs roster's nice guy image, and most importantly, a real need for his service.
if he does decide to come back to nba, i cannot see a better place than mavs.
with that all said, from what i read, it won't surprise me if he retired for good this time: he bought the major stake of his team zalgiris, and had this to say about his leaving nba:
"I had kind of ended my career and said it's enough. Then I played for one more year. The next year could have been in Portland again. Anyway, everything converges into one thing - one has to make up one's mind. While I'm still riding the wave, while someone says hello to me, recognises me, I have to use it and do something for "Zalgiris". When no one will say hello and will forget - then it's harder to do something for the team. Come on, "Zalgiris" has such a history, and now finds itself in such a position - it's embarassing. It makes you want to change something"
a totally admirable man.
although it remains a dream, we as mavs fans do have the previlege of dreaming about him.
